Clothing Items for Varied Weather Conditions

Packing the right clothing is essential for an Alaska cruise, as the weather can be unpredictable. Start with base layers like breathable, moisture-wicking thermal tops and leggings for colder days. Include a mix of T-shirts and long-sleeve shirts for layering. A warm, water-repellent jacket is a must, as it can withstand rain and wind. Add a lightweight windbreaker or vest for extra protection. Cozy sweaters or fleeces provide warmth for cooler evenings, while scarves and touchscreen gloves keep you comfortable outdoors. Don’t forget waterproof pants for shore excursions and quick-drying activewear for hiking. Dressing in layers allows you to adjust to changing temperatures, whether you’re exploring glaciers or relaxing on deck. Opt for durable, versatile pieces that can be mixed and matched for different activities and weather conditions.

Footwear for Onboard and Shore Activities

Packing the right footwear is essential for both comfort and practicality during your Alaska cruise. For shore excursions, waterproof hiking boots or trail shoes with sturdy arch support are a must, as they provide stability on uneven terrain. Look for boots with a waterproof membrane to keep your feet dry in wet conditions. Onboard, opt for comfortable walking shoes or sneakers for casual strolls around the ship. Sandals or slip-resistant flip-flops are also handy for poolside relaxation. Consider bringing a lightweight pair of water shoes for kayaking or beach activities. Don’t forget to pack slip-resistant socks for spa visits or smooth surfaces. Avoid overpacking by choosing versatile options that can transition from active adventures to relaxed evenings. Always check the soles of your shoes for proper grip, especially for wet deck surfaces. Finally, ensure your footwear is breathable and moisture-wicking to keep your feet comfortable throughout the day. Outdoor Gear for Excursions

For outdoor adventures on your Alaska cruise, packing the right gear is crucial. Bring a waterproof and windproof jacket to protect against harsh weather conditions. Sturdy, water-resistant hiking boots with good traction are essential for shore excursions and uneven terrain. Include binoculars for spotting wildlife like whales, bears, and eagles. A reusable water bottle will keep you hydrated during active days. For kayaking or boat tours, pack a lightweight, quick-drying towel and a swim cap if needed. Don’t forget insect repellent to guard against mosquitoes and other bugs. If planning glacier hikes or ice climbing, ensure you have appropriate gear like crampons or trekking poles, though these may be provided by tour operators. Always check with your cruise line for specific excursion requirements. By bringing these essentials, you’ll be well-prepared to embrace the wild beauty of Alaska’s great outdoors.

Seasonal Packing Considerations

Packing for an Alaska cruise varies depending on the season. Summer cruises (June to August) call for lightweight rain jackets, breathable clothing, and layers for cooler mornings and evenings. Include insect repellent to protect against mosquitoes. For September cruises, when temperatures drop, pack warm sweaters, thermal layers, and a waterproof coat. If traveling in the shoulder season, consider bringing gloves and a warm hat for chilly deck moments. Always check the average rainfall and temperature for your specific travel dates to ensure you’re prepared. Layering is key, as it allows you to adjust to changing conditions. Don’t forget sturdy waterproof footwear for shore excursions, regardless of the season. For colder months, include insulated, waterproof boots and thermal base layers.
